Workshop Fitter based Nr Sandhurst, Berkshire - Workshop Plant Fitter Salary DOE Circa £35k to £40k

Benefits for the Workshop Fitter

  • Pension
  • 20 days hols + BH

If you have engineering experience in the plant hire industry, now is your chance! This is a fantastic opportunity for a Workshop Fitter to join a small friendly team based Nr Sandhurst.

Our client would welcome applicants who can easily commute to the Sandhurst area or currently located in Sandhurst, Winnersh, Eversley, Finchhampstead, Crowthorne, Blackwater, Frimley, Farnborough, Woking, Wokingham, Bracknell, Bagshot, Camberley, Aldershot, Blackwell and surrounding areas

The Job Role of the Workshop Fitter:

  • You will be required to work within a busy workshop, maintaining and servicing a fleet of heavy plant machinery i.e diggers, dumpers, rollers, excavators etc
  • Maintenance will include PDIs, service, maintenance and repairs
  • You will be responsible for your own workload ensuring all machinery is fit for hire.
  • Adhere to health and safety at all times and ensure your area of work is free from hazards

To Be Successful as the Workshop Fitter:
You will have previous experience working as a workshop plant fitter, plant engineer, forklift engineer, agricultural engineer, HGV mechanic, mechanical engineer, hydraulic engineer, electrical engineer, workshop engineer, technician, vehicle mechanic, vehicle engineer, or diesel mechanic. You will ideally have knowledge of construction plant manufacturers including JCB, CAT, Volvo, Kubota, Hitachi, and Komatsu, however, this is not essential. You will have extensive experience with mechanical, electrical and hydraulic repairs.
